#621923 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#621923 is composed of 38.4% red, 9.8% green and 13.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 74.5% magenta, 64.3% yellow and 61.6% black. It has a hue angle of 351.8 degrees, a saturation of 59.3% and a lightness of 24.1%. #621923 color hex could be obtained by blending #c43246 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660033.

Shades and Tints of #621923
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040102 is the darkest color, while #fcf4f5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#621923
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#413a3b is the less saturated color, while #7a0112 is the most saturated one.
